TQ 74 NW MARDEN TILDEN LANE (north side) 1/124 Former Granary about 3 metres north of Great Tilden Farmhouse GV II Granary. Late C17 or early C18, with late C18 or early C19 alterations. Timber framed. Rear (west) lean-to, and underbuilt ground floor of gable ends red and grey brick, first floor weatherboarded. Plain tile roof. 3 timber-framed bays. 2 storeys. Half-hipped roof. First-floor loading door to left gable end, first floor otherwise unpierced. Ground floor open to front with posts on padstones. Late C18 or early C19 rear lean-to. Later lean-to to left gable end. Interior: gunstock-jowled posts. Original studding. Clasped-purlin roof with diminishing principal rafters and straight windbraces. Included for group value. Listing NGR: TQ7486247664
